Not Your Average Cinnamon rolls
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 2 Minutes
Cook Time: 20 Minutes
Ready In: 22 Minutes
Servings: 4
I played around with a normal cinnamon roll recipe to make something a little different. The added chocolate chips and coconut really gives these cinnamon rolls a great taste.
Ingredients:
1 tablespoon active dry yeast
1 tablespoon sugar
1 cup milk (100-115 f)
1/4 cup water (100-115 f)
1 egg
1 teaspoon salt
4 cups flour
4 tablespoons butter, softened
1/2 cup vanilla instant pudding mix
3 tablespoons butter, softened
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up coconut
1/2-3/4 cup chocolate chips (depending on personal preference)
3 ounces cream cheese
1/4 cup butter
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up powdered sugar
1 1/2 teaspoons milk
Directions:
1. Combine yeast, sugar, milk and water, and let sit until bubbly (about 10 mins).
2. In a large bowl combine flour, pudding mix, salt, egg, butter, and yeast mixture.
3. Stir.
4. Knead dough until smooth and shiny.
5. Cover and let rise until double, about 1 1/2 hours.
6. Roll dough out to form a 10-in by 17 in rectangle.
7. Combine brown sugar and cinnamon.
8. Spread the dough with the butter and then sprinkle the cinnamon and sugar mixture over it.
9. Then sprinkle the chocolate chips and coconut.
10. Roll the dough up, starting with the long side facing you.
11. Pinch the seam to seal.
12. Cut into 12 pieces and place in a greased 9in by 13in pan.
13. Let rise until double, about 1 hour.
14. Bake at 350 F until golden brown, about 20 minutes.
15. Meanwhile, combine the frosting ingredients.
16. Spread the frosting on the rolls while still warm.
